#38ee0d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#38ee0d is composed of 22% red, 93.3%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.5%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 108.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.6% and a lightness of 49.2%. #38ee0d color hex could be obtained by blending #70ff1a with #00dd00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

Shades and Tints of #38ee0d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030f01 is the darkest color, while #fcfffb is the lightest one.
